Foxtail Orchid

Rhynchostylis retusa

Rhynchostylis retusa 是一种传统上在一些亚洲国家,特别是印度和斯里兰卡使用的植物。尽管其具体的传统用途没有很好地记录下来,但它在科学研究中显示出多种应用的潜力。研究表明,从氯仿和乙酸乙酯溶剂中提取的 Rhynchostylis retusa 的碎片具有很强的抗氧化和细胞毒性作用,这可能表明其抗癌性质。此外,从该植物分离出的一种细菌被发现产生吲哚-3-丙酸(IAA),并增强了 Cymbidium aloifolium 的体外繁殖,突显了其促进植物生长的潜力。Rhynchostylis retusa 的水提取物显示出中等程度的抗糖尿病活性,与阿卡波糖相当,而 Euphorbia neriifolia 的甲醇提取物具有更强的抗氧化作用。迄今为止尚未发现重大安全问题或记录在案的药物相互作用,但进一步研究是必要的以全面了解其潜在益处和应用。

科学怎么说

  • 来自氯仿和乙酸乙酯溶剂的Rhynchostylis retusa 分泌物表现出强大的抗氧化和细胞毒性潜力。 D PMID
  • 分离出的细菌Microbacterium testaceum Y411被发现能够产生吲哚-3-乙酸(IAA)并增强石蒜属植物Cymbidium aloifolium的体外繁殖。 D PMID
  • 本研究鉴定了来自Rhynchostylis retusa的多种固氮细菌,它们表现出潜在的促进植物生长特性。 D PMID
  • Rhynchostylis retusa 水提取物显示出中等的抗糖尿病活性,与阿卡波糖相当,而乙醇提取物Euphorbia neriifolia 具有更强的抗氧化潜力。 D PMID
